A new expansion for the Pokémon Trading Card Game has officially been announced: Chaos Rising.
The upcoming set continues the Mega Evolution theme and is expected to introduce a wide range of collectable cards when it launches later this year.
According to the official announcement, the expansion will feature:
• Over 120 cards
• More than 20 Trainer cards
• Over 35 special illustration cards featuring both Pokémon and Trainers
Special illustration cards have become one of the most sought-after elements in modern Pokémon sets, often driving strong demand among collectors and players.

As with most major Pokémon TCG expansions, several sealed products are expected to accompany the release.
Typical product formats include:
• Pokémon Centre Elite Trainer Box
• Booster Bundle
• Booster Box
Historically, Pokémon Centre-exclusive Elite Trainer Boxes have performed particularly well in the secondary market due to their limited distribution.
While official retail listings have not yet opened, Pokémon Centre pre-orders typically appear within two weeks of a new expansion announcement.
These listings often operate on a “reserve now, pay on dispatch” model, allowing collectors to secure inventory without immediate payment.
For Chaos Rising, dispatch is expected around 22 May 2026, aligning with the typical Pokémon release schedule.
